Identifying the Early Warning Signs of A/C Problems
When homeowners notice unusual changes in their air conditioning systems, it often indicates that repairs may be necessary. Typical initial indicators involve inconsistent cooling, where certain rooms feel warmer than others, or the system fails to keep up with the programmed temperature. Odd noises, including grinding or hissing, can indicate mechanical issues or refrigerant leaks. Additionally, an unexpected increase in energy bills may suggest that the system is working harder to cool the home, often due to inefficiencies. Homeowners should also be alert to unusual odors, particularly musty or smoky scents, which could point to electrical problems or mold growth. In addition, if the air conditioning system repeatedly turns on and off, this may signal a malfunctioning thermostat or other underlying issues. Recognizing these signs early can help prevent more extensive damage and costly repairs.
How to Troubleshoot Your A/C When It Blows Warm Air
When an air conditioning unit blows warm air, some essential inspections can typically fix the situation. First, verifying the thermostat settings confirms that the system is set to cool properly. Next, inspecting the air filters and examining the refrigerant levels can help identify common problems that may hinder peak performance.
Check Thermostat Settings
How can one guarantee their AC unit is operating at peak performance? A crucial starting point includes checking the thermostat settings. Often, the source of warm air can be traced back to incorrect adjustments. Confirming that the thermostat is at the correct cooling temperature is a basic requirement. When dealing with a programmable thermostat, examining its schedule for conflicts or overrides may prove useful. Additionally, verifying that the thermostat is in the "cool" mode is essential, since it could mistakenly be set to "heat" or "off". When the settings look right but the problem remains, it may be necessary to recalibrate the thermostat or install fresh batteries. Addressing these simple checks can often restore the desired comfort level in the home.
Check Air Filters
Checking air filters is essential for preserving peak air conditioning efficiency. Dirty or blocked filters can restrict airflow, causing the system to operate less efficiently and potentially leading to thermal stress. This poor performance often results in heated air circulating through ducts, signaling a need for urgent maintenance. Homeowners should check filters on a monthly basis, especially during high-demand months. If filters seem grimy or discolored, replacing them is a straightforward fix that can bring back optimal performance. Typically, filters should be changed every one to three-month period, depending on operational frequency and surrounding conditions. Regular maintenance of air filters not only boosts the system's cooling capacity but also promotes cleaner indoor air, creating a better indoor living space. Timely inspections can avoid larger problems in the future.
Examine Coolant Amounts
A depleted refrigerant level can severely compromise an air conditioning system's ability to cool effectively. When refrigerant levels are low, the system struggles to absorb heat, causing warm air to blow from the vents. Homeowners ought to routinely monitor refrigerant levels as part of their ongoing maintenance plan. If a decline in cooling efficiency is observed, this could signal a refrigerant leak or depletion. To resolve this problem, a qualified technician should be contacted to assess the system. They are able to locate leaks and replenish the refrigerant according to the manufacturer's guidelines. Overlooking refrigerant problems can cause more severe issues, among them compressor damage. Regular assessment of refrigerant levels secures top performance and prolongs the lifespan of the air conditioning unit.
What Various Noises From Your Air Conditioner Mean
When an air conditioning unit emits unusual noises, it commonly points to underlying concerns that demand immediate attention. A buzzing noise can suggest electrical issues, while hissing noises can point to refrigerant leaks. Additionally, clanging noises typically suggest loose or damaged components within the system.
Buzzing Sounds Indicate Issues
A buzzing sound originating from an air conditioning unit often signal underlying issues that require attention. These noises may point to a variety of problems, including electrical complications, unsecured parts, or malfunctioning motors. When the system experiences operational difficulties, it may generate a continuous buzzing noise, indicating that the electrical connections could be faulty or that foreign material is blocking the fan. Moreover, buzzing can be a sign of a defective capacitor, which is essential for the compressor's operation. Overlooking these sounds may result in more significant damage and costly repairs. Homeowners should not dismiss these warning signs and should contact a qualified technician to evaluate and fix the issue without delay, protecting the lasting efficiency and durability of their air conditioning unit.
Hissing Noise Caution Signals
A large number of homeowners may notice hissing sounds coming from their AC units, which can point to certain problems that need attention. A hissing noise frequently indicates a leak in the refrigerant, where the refrigerant leaks through tiny holes or cracks in the unit. This not only compromises cooling efficiency but can also negatively impact the environment. Furthermore, hissing may arise from a obstructed or faulty expansion valve, which manages refrigerant flow. If the sound is accompanied by inconsistent temperatures or reduced cooling performance, it signals further complications. Homeowners should address these sounds promptly, as ignoring them can lead to costlier repairs or complete system failure. Identifying these warning signs is vital for keeping an efficient and effective air conditioning system.
Rattling Noises from Loose Components
Clanging noises from an air conditioning unit commonly suggest deteriorating or broken pieces that require immediate attention. Such noises can stem from numerous areas throughout the unit. For example, loose screws or bolts can cause internal components to rattle, while a damaged fan may impact the outer casing, generating a striking noise. Moreover, issues with the compressor or the ductwork can also contribute to these disruptive noises. Overlooking these disturbances can escalate into greater complications, including diminished performance or total unit breakdown. Homeowners should consider calling a qualified technician to diagnose and address any underlying issues promptly. Prompt attention can eliminate unnecessary expenses and confirm the air conditioning unit performs consistently and effectively.
How Unusual Smells Signal A/C Repair Requirements
In what ways can unusual smells indicate the need for air conditioning repair? Offensive smells coming from an A/C system commonly point to underlying concerns that need immediate addressing. A musty odor may suggest mold or mildew growth within the system, potentially affecting indoor air quality. This could arise from clogged condensate drains or insufficient airflow.
A burning smell could suggest electrical problems or overheating components, which might create a fire hazard. In contrast, a sweet or chemical odor might suggest refrigerant leaks, requiring timely service to prevent further damage and maintain efficient operation.
Identifying these smells and comprehending their consequences is important for residents. Neglecting such warning signs can result in significant repair costs and reduced system efficiency. Is Your A/C Causing Your Energy Bills to Rise?
Are energy costs rising unexpectedly despite regular A/C usage? This scenario may point to deeper issues within the air conditioning unit. An older or poorly maintained system can struggle to cool a home efficiently, resulting in higher energy usage. Elements such as dirty filters, refrigerant leaks, or defective thermostats can considerably hinder performance, making the system exert more effort than required.
Moreover, insufficient insulation or air leaks in the home can exacerbate this problem, permitting cooled air to leak out and requiring the A/C to work harder and longer. Homeowners ought to keep a close eye on their energy bills to detect patterns that indicate possible inefficiencies. If energy costs persist in climbing without a straightforward cause, it might be time to think about arranging an inspection or servicing of the air conditioning system. Resolving these concerns without delay can assist in restoring optimal performance and potentially bringing down those rising energy expenses.
Why Routine A/C Maintenance Is Important
Why is regular A/C maintenance essential for peak performance? Scheduled maintenance confirms that air conditioning systems function at their best. By consistently inspecting and maintaining units, homeowners can avoid potential failures and prolong the life of their systems. This process typically includes cleaning or replacing filters, checking refrigerant levels, and inspecting electrical connections.
In addition, upkeep helps detect small problems before they turn into costly fixes. A well-maintained A/C unit operates more efficiently, resulting in reduced energy costs and a more pleasant living space. Additionally, periodic check-ups can elevate indoor air quality by reducing the circulation of dust and allergens within the home. Ultimately, investing time and resources into A/C maintenance not only enhances performance but also contributes to a healthier, more energy-efficient household. Consistent maintenance is a forward-thinking strategy for ensuring that air conditioning units operate reliably when required most.

How Regularly Should I Schedule Air Conditioning Maintenance?
Specialists suggest planning air conditioner service a minimum of once annually, optimally ahead of the cooling season. Routine inspections ensure optimal performance, extend the unit's lifespan, and reduce the risk of untimely malfunctions during heavy use.

How Long Will My A/C Unit Last?
A central air conditioning system typically lasts 15 to 20 years, based on how it is used, serviced, and the quality of the model. Consistent professional servicing helps maximize its longevity, while insufficient maintenance can result in unexpected breakdowns and a decline in efficiency.
